Feeding clinic
The ST wants us to do another barium swallow study.......remember last time we went John wasn't taking anything by mouth so we weren't able to do it. She feels that he is taking enough water by spoon now for it to work this time. She hopes to get us in, in the next few weeks. She also wants us to be more aggressive with his feeding..........hmmmmm, not quite sure what she wants us to do.......hog tie him and force his mouth open?
The GI wants us to gradually work his Peptamen Jr. calories up to 30 (his old formula + oatmeal = 27 calories.) He is currently at 24 calories and unfortunately he has lost weight for the first time in almost a year:( He weighed in at 21 pounds 9 ounces! We will have another weight check in 2 weeks....so stay tuned!
The Pulmonologist and I just chatted for awhile........he really didn't need to see John however, he is part of the clinic. Anyhow, he said his lungs were perfect, ears looked great (we just finished our antibiotics on Sunday) but his sinuses were a little swollen.........he said it looks like allergies. So, 12 days after we stopped taking one of our meds. (Enulose) we are adding another (Singular.) The never ending saga of a micro preemie:)

So True!!!
1.You use strange initials (C-PAP, CCs, NICU, NG) when discussing your child.
2.You actually remember how many CCs make up an ounce.
3.You count his weight in grams.
4. The skin on your hands is peeling from washing so often!
5.You hesitate when someone asks his age, but you know exactly how much he weighs!
6. The answer to "How old is your baby?" is a story 30 minutes long!
7. When someone asks his birthday, you reply, "Which one?" or "he's not supposed to be born yet."
8. You start to understand some of the things they say on ER!
9. You turn into Kung-Fu Mom when someone tries to touch your baby.
10. You cry at Maternity Ward and get mad at Baby Story.
11. You see a 7lb newborn and say "Wow! He's so BIG!"
12. Your baby is months old before he can even come home.
13. When someone says how tiny your baby is, you argue that he is huge -- and to demonstrate, you whip out pictures of him in NICU.
14. You do a health check on people when they come to visit .
15. You make people wash their hands before going near your child.
16. You want to scream when someone says that she just wants to have this baby now - at week 28, 32, or 34 weeks.
17. You never take your child for granted.
18. You worry about RSV season and it is still weeks away . . .
19. You know what "RSV" stands for.
20. You pick up 2 pounds of ground beef and think that your baby was born smaller than it.
21. You buy "Purell" in bulk.
22. You can stare at your baby for hours when he sleeps
23. NICU nurses are your best friends.
24. You no longer blink when an alarm goes off....
